UAE’s Adnoc Buys Tankers for $1.3 Billion as Crude Exports Boom

The biggest oil producer in the United Arab Emirates spent $1.3 billion to expand its tanker fleet to benefit from surging crude exports after the country left OPEC and pushed more of its oil through the contested Strait of Hormuz.
